Fareway is generally cheaper than Walmart for many grocery items, particularly fresh produce and meat.
Fareway is known for its focus on fresh, quality products. Many shoppers find that the prices on fruits, vegetables, and meats can be lower compared to Walmart. This is especially true for locally sourced items.
Walmart tends to have a wider variety of non-grocery items, which can sometimes lead to higher prices on specific grocery items. If you’re primarily shopping for fresh food, you may end up saving more at Fareway.
However, prices can vary by location and specific sales. It’s helpful to compare weekly ads from both stores.
If you’re looking for bulk items or pantry staples, Walmart might have better deals. Their pricing strategy often includes discounts on larger quantities, which can be appealing for families.
Ultimately, the best way to determine where to shop is to keep an eye on prices for the items you buy most often.
Is Fareway really that much cheaper?
Fareway can be cheaper for certain items, especially fresh foods, but it varies by location and specific products.
Does Walmart have better prices on non-food items?
Yes, Walmart typically offers lower prices on non-food items, as they have a larger selection of household goods and electronics.
Are there any membership fees for shopping at Fareway?
No, there are no membership fees required to shop at Fareway; it operates like a standard grocery store.
Can I find organic products at both stores?
Yes, both Fareway and Walmart offer a selection of organic products, although the variety may differ.
Do either of these stores offer online shopping?
Walmart has a robust online shopping option, while Fareway’s online presence is more limited, often focusing mainly on store availability.
